6. Remove the “E” clip and washer from the latch lever assembly shaft and
then remove the shaft (
). Remove the latch lever assembly from
the mechanical latch base. Note that the return spring is “seated” on the
right side of the mechanical latch base. (
Note: Contactor not shown for
clarity).
Figure 45 - Removal of Latch Lever Assembly
7. Using a 5/16” socket, remove the #10-32 hardware holding the stainless
steel guide/stop plate in place, and then remove the guide/stop plate
(
Note: Contactor not shown for clarity).
